Step-by-Step Installation Experience

Installation begins with organizing the workspace and verifying parts: the GM1598B bezel, hardware kit, pocket assembly, mounting brackets, and the vehicle’s trim removal tools.

The reviewer lists steps: remove trim, unbolt factory radio (Torx/10mm), test-fit the Double DIN opening (96.8mm x 173mm), attach brackets at specified 20mm/30mm positions, and secure bezel.

Remove trim, unbolt radio (Torx/10mm), test-fit Double DIN (96.8×173mm), attach brackets at 20/30mm, secure bezel

Q: How long? A: Roughly 45–90 minutes for DIY.

Practical installation tips include labeling screws, checking clearance for wiring harnesses, and trimming 2–3mm if needed.

User feedback notes clear instructions, snug fit, and occasional minor trimming for oversize radios.

Frequently Asked Questions

Will This Kit Work With Steering Wheel Control Adapters?

Yes, it will. The kit itself doesn’t affect steering wheel controls; compatibility issues depend on the vehicle and chosen adapter. Installers should verify adapter-vehicle compatibility and wiring harnesses to guarantee steering wheel controls function correctly.

Does It Include Mounting Brackets for Single DIN Radios?

Yes — it includes mounting brackets for single DIN radios. A precise toolkit of brackets and trim pieces sits ready like polished tools; mounting options are versatile, and installation tips in the manual guide a smooth, DIY-friendly fit.
